Understand how layers of meaning can be created within a text by using literary devices, such as simile and metaphor to evaluate

WA8ELAI2

For example:

  • identifying how authors use rhetorical devices that reveal the dark or serious aspects of a topic in humorous or amusing ways, such as by making a statement but implying or meaning the opposite (irony), exaggerating or overstating something (hyperbole), imitating or mocking something (parody), and making something appear less serious than it really is (understatement)
